TiE Boston University Pitch Competition
Are you a student founder/co-founder, where one of the founders is still in college or graduated within the preceding two academic years?
Do you have a startup that is less than 5 years old with preclinical data, prototype, or a commercially viable product/service?
Are you based in the New England Area?
If you answered YES, apply now for the TiE Boston University Pitch Competition!
-
Semi-finalists will receive free general membership to TiE Boston events for 1 year.
-
Prize money of $5k, $3k and $2k to the 1st, 2nd and 3rd place winner - No Strings Attached.
-
Subject to meeting criteria, winners will be considered for seed funding from TiE Angels.
-
First place winner will represent Boston virtually at the TiE University Global Pitch Competition virtually and compete for equity-free, cash prizes worth $100,000+, including top award of $50,000.
APPLICATIONS CLOSE JAN 31, 2022
SEMI FINAL IN BOSTON MARCH 30, 2022
GLOBAL FINAL IN MAY/JUNE 2022
